You will be involved in: Providing and promoting psychological formulation to inform care planning and clinical decision-making Delivering psychological assessments and brief interventions for service users in acute crisis Supporting risk assessment and management, including facilitating team-based risk formulation discussions Developing MDT psychological skills, through training, consultation, supervision and reflective practice Working collaboratively with partner services, supporting discharge planning and onward referrals Contributing to service development, including evaluation, audit and quality improvement initiatives, This post is offered at Band 8a, however we welcome applications from Band 7 clinicians, (on a development role) with a job plan tailored to reflect competencies and development needs. This role offers excellent opportunities for professional growth, including developing leadership skills, expanding acute-care expertise, and contributing meaningfully to service development. NELFT NHS Foundation Trust provides mental health and community services for over 4.9 million people living in the London Boroughs of Waltham Forest, Redbridge, Barking and Dagenham, Havering, and across Essex. We work to ensure our patients, their friends and family, feel confident that their health needs are well met. With an excellent reputation for research and development, our skilled health professionals are at the cutting edge of evidence-based innovation, opening up the possibilities for better ways of working and delivery of care.
